North Carolina Approaches

North Carolina approaches
And I retreat
To my recognizable refuge
Marked by the stains of memories on the floor
And the broken shelves
Destroyed under the pressure of moving pictures
A closet I can finally walk into
And maybe, just maybe, get lost in
Never to be found
Never to be moved
Yes, I’ll stay
Because I’m not prepared to part
